Under IFRS, when an entity chooses the revaluation model as its accounting policy for measuring property, plant, and equipment, which of the following statements is correct? WHY?

Multiple Choice

A- Revaluations of property, plant, and equipment must be made at least every three years.

B- When an asset is revalued, the entire class of property, plant and equipment (such as Land) to which that asset belongs must be revalued.

C- When an asset is revalued, it is reported on the balance sheet at its current replacement cost.

D- The revalued assets must be reported in a special section of the balance sheet separate from those assets measured using the cost model.
